Job Description:
• Assess member needs and create individualized care plans.
• Educate and support members through some of life’s most complex transitions.
• Coordinate care with OB/GYNs, PCPs, and behavioral health specialists
• Monitor progress, adjust plans, and advocate for access and adherence.
• Supporting utilization management functions for more complex and non-routine cases as needed.
• Serving as a liaison between members, providers and internal/external customers in coordination of health care delivery and benefits programs.
• Overseeing highly complex cases identified through various mechanisms to ensure effective implementation of interventions, and to ensure efficient utilization of benefits.
• Performing the essential activities of case management: assessment: planning, implementation, coordinating, monitoring, outcomes and evaluation.
• Digital positions must have the ability to effectively communicate via digital channels and offer technical support.
Requirements:
• License Registered Nurse (RN) with active license in the state of Tennessee or hold a license in the state of their residence if the state is participating in the Nurse Licensure Compact Law.
• 3 years - Clinical experience required
• 5 years - Experience in the health care industry
• For Select Community & Katie Beckett: 2 years experience in IDD for Select Community is required
• Currently has a Certified Case Manager (CCM) credential or must obtain certification within 2 years of hire.
• For Select Community & Katie Beckett: In addition to CCM, Certification in Developmental Disabilities Nursing (CDDN) is required at hire, or must be attained within 3 years.
• Excellent oral and written communication skills
• PC Skills required (Basic Microsoft Office and E-Mail)
